Types of EV Charging Stations
Understanding the different types of Electric Vehicle (EV) charging stations is crucial for investors and businesses looking to enter this market. Each type serves a unique purpose and fits different user needs, environments, and vehicle specifications. This diversity allows for broader market penetration and customer satisfaction.
Level 1 Charging Stations
Level 1 chargers represent the most basic form of EV charging stations. They typically use a standard 120-volt AC plug and are often found in home settings. Although they are the slowest in terms of charging speed, requiring several hours to fully charge a vehicle, they offer a convenient and cost-effective solution for overnight charging or for users with minimal daily driving needs.
Level 2 Charging Stations
Level 2 chargers are more advanced and significantly faster than Level 1 chargers. These stations use a 240-volt system (similar to what large home appliances use) and are common in public parking areas, workplaces, and commercial settings. They strike a balance between charging speed and infrastructure cost, making them a popular choice for public and semi-public environments.
DC Fast Charging (DCFC) Stations
DC Fast Chargers, also known as Level 3 chargers, provide the quickest charging solution. They utilize a 480-volt system and can charge an EV battery to 80% in approximately 20-30 minutes. These stations are ideal for commercial and high-traffic locations and are crucial for long-distance EV travel, alleviating range anxiety for EV drivers.

Business Models for EV Charging Stations
The business models for EV charging stations are as diverse as the types of chargers themselves. Each model offers unique advantages and caters to different market segments. Understanding these models is crucial for businesses looking to invest in this sector, as it allows for a more strategic approach to market entry and customer engagement.
A. Direct Sales Model
In the direct sales model, EV charging station manufacturers sell their products directly to end-users, such as businesses, municipalities, or individual consumers. This model allows for greater control over the sales process and customer service, ensuring that clients receive tailored solutions for their specific needs. It's particularly effective for establishing a strong brand presence and direct customer relationships.
B. Subscription-Based Model
The subscription-based model is gaining traction in the EV charging industry. Under this model, customers pay a recurring fee to access a network of charging stations. This approach provides a steady revenue stream for the provider and convenience for users, who benefit from predictable costs and widespread access to charging infrastructure.
C. Ad-Supported Model
The ad-supported model leverages the waiting time during charging to display advertisements to EV drivers. This can create an additional revenue stream for charging station operators. It's an innovative way to subsidize the cost of charging for consumers, making EV charging more accessible while offering advertisers a targeted audience.
D. Partnerships and Collaborations
Partnerships and collaborations with other businesses, governments, or organizations can be a powerful business model. This approach can include co-developing charging infrastructure, joint marketing efforts, or collaborative research and development. Partnerships can enhance market reach, share costs, and combine expertise to create more innovative and competitive offerings.
EV Charger Location and Visibility: Maximize Charger Utilization
The success of EV charging stations significantly depends on their location and visibility. Effective placement and promotion can drastically enhance charger utilization, making them more profitable and desirable. Here's how businesses can maximize the use of their EV charging stations by considering strategic location placement, visibility across EV apps and roaming networks, and integration with loyalty programs.
Strategic EV Charger Location Placement: Maximizing Footfall
Choosing the right location for EV charging stations is paramount. Strategic placement in high-traffic areas such as shopping centers, hotels, and business districts can significantly increase usage. Proximity to highways and popular destinations also makes chargers more accessible and convenient for EV drivers. Businesses need to analyze traffic patterns, demographic data, and local EV ownership trends to identify optimal locations for their charging stations.
Visibility Across EV Apps & Roaming Networks: Reaching the Audience
Enhancing the visibility of EV charging stations through EV apps and roaming networks is crucial. Listing charging stations on popular EV apps not only makes them easier to find but also allows operators to provide real-time information on availability, pricing, and charger types. Roaming networks, which allow EV drivers to use multiple charging networks with a single subscription or payment method, further increase the convenience and attractiveness of charging stations.
Integration with Loyalty Programs: Synergistic Benefits
Integrating EV charging services with loyalty programs offers synergistic benefits. By offering rewards or discounts to frequent users, businesses can increase customer loyalty and repeat usage. Collaborations with retailers, restaurants, or other nearby businesses to offer joint loyalty benefits can also drive additional footfall, creating a win-win situation for both EV drivers and businesses.

EV Charging Incentives: Fueling EV Adoption
Incentives for EV charging stations play a crucial role in accelerating the adoption of electric vehicles. These incentives, coming from various sectors like government, utility companies, and partnerships with EV manufacturers, help offset the initial investment and operational costs, making EV charging stations more attractive and financially viable for businesses and consumers.
Government and Regulatory Incentives: Offsetting Initial Investments
Government and regulatory bodies around the world are offering various incentives to encourage the installation of EV charging stations. These incentives can include tax credits, grants, rebates, and regulatory support. Such financial incentives significantly reduce the initial cost barrier, making it easier for businesses and municipalities to invest in EV charging infrastructure. These government-led initiatives not only support businesses but also demonstrate a commitment to sustainable transportation.
Utility Company Incentives: Decreasing Operational Costs
Many utility companies are also stepping forward with incentives to support EV charging stations. These may include reduced electricity rates for EV charging, custom energy plans, and support for grid integration. By reducing the operational costs of running EV charging stations, these incentives make the day-to-day management more economical and sustainable.
Partnerships with EV Manufacturers: Exclusive Benefits
Forming partnerships with EV manufacturers can offer exclusive benefits for EV charging station operators. These benefits can include access to advanced charging technology, joint marketing efforts, and co-branded initiatives. Such collaborations can enhance the visibility and appeal of charging stations, as well as provide a seamless charging experience for EV users, thereby encouraging more consumers to switch to electric vehicles.
